I have a 305 and use http://www.zonefivesoftware.com/SportTracks/
I think it is a lot more user friendly.
If you go on the link you can have a quick look at all it features. It is totally free as well.
Quite sad but you can then put your run into Google earth and FLY your route.
Sports Tracks for me, but I also love Garmin Connect because it plays the route you've just ran - cool!
